How much do automation project manager jobs pay per year?

As of Aug 9, 2026, the average yearly pay for automation project manager in Maryland is $109,362.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$92,200.00 and $120,800.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is the difference between Automation Project Manager vs Automation Engineer?

AspectAutomation Project ManagerAutomation Engineer
CredentialsBachelor's in Engineering, PMP or similar certifications often preferredBachelor's or Master's in Engineering, relevant technical certifications
Work EnvironmentOversees projects, coordinates teams, manages timelinesDesigns, develops, tests automation systems and solutions
Industry UsageUsed in manufacturing, IT, and industrial sectors for project oversightFocuses on technical automation system development and implementation

The Automation Project Manager primarily oversees automation projects, coordinating teams and managing timelines, while the Automation Engineer focuses on designing and developing automation solutions. Both roles require technical knowledge, but differ in responsibilities and focus areas within automation projects.

How does an automation project manager typically collaborate with cross-functional teams during a project?

An Automation Project Manager works closely with engineers, IT specialists, operations staff, and vendors to ensure the successful delivery of automation projects. They facilitate regular meetings, clarify project requirements, and coordinate timelines to align various teams toward common goals. Effective communication is key, as they often bridge gaps between technical and non-technical stakeholders. By fostering collaboration and addressing potential roadblocks early, they help keep projects on track and within budget.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an automation project manager?

To thrive as an Automation Project Manager, you need a background in engineering or computer science, project management expertise, and experience with automation technologies. Familiarity with tools like PLCs, SCADA systems, project management software (e.g., MS Project), and certifications such as PMP or Six Sigma is common. Strong leadership, problem-solving, and interpersonal communication skills help coordinate teams and manage stakeholder expectations. These skills ensure successful project delivery, efficient automation implementation, and effective cross-functional collaboration.
